ISRO Launching Satellite To Study Sun Soon, Discussions At Sriharikota: AP

Aditya-L1, the first space-based Indian observatory to study the Sun, is getting ready for its launch soon, ISRO said on August 14. The satellite realised at UR Rao Satellite Centre here has arrived at the ISRO's spaceport in Sriharikota in Andhra Pradesh, the Bengaluru-headquartered national space agency said in an update on the mission. "Mostly September first week," an ISRO official said to the media.
